The Uttarakhand government has implemented another significant reshuffle of key officials within the state administration. In a series of transfers announced on December 17, four IAS officers and three PCS officers have been assigned new responsibilities. This move follows a pattern of ongoing changes aimed at optimizing governance in the state.

Key IAS Transfers:

2015 batch IAS officer Himanshu Khurana has been assigned the additional role of Additional Secretary for Jalgam, as well as Additional Director/PD. Khurana, who currently serves as the Chief Executive Officer of PMGSY and Secretary of the Right to Service Commission, will now oversee these additional responsibilities.

2017 batch IAS officer Namami Bansal, who was previously holding multiple roles, including Additional Secretary in Medical and Medical Education, Joint Chief Electoral Officer, and others, has been relieved from these positions. Bansal has now been appointed as the Municipal Commissioner for the Municipal Corporation of Dehradun.

2017 batch IAS officer Prashant Kumar Arya has been shifted from his post as Managing Director of GMVN to take on new responsibilities. Arya will now serve as the Additional Secretary for Child Development and Women Welfare, as well as Director of the Integrated Child Development Project (ICDS), Director of Women Welfare, and Director of Sports and Youth Welfare.

2018 batch IAS officer Vishal Mishra has been transferred from his position as the Municipal Commissioner of the Municipal Corporation of Haldwani and has been given the responsibility of Managing Director of GMVN and Mission Director of Jal Jeevan Mission.

PCS Officers Transferred:

PCS Jaivardhan Sharma has been relieved of his duties as Deputy Collector of Almora and will now serve as the Additional District Magistrate (Administration) in Haridwar.

PCS Yogendra Singh has been moved from his role as Joint Secretary of the Shri Kedarnath Utthan Charitable Trust in Dehradun. He will now take up the post of Additional District Magistrate of Pithoragarh.

PCS Richa Singh, formerly the Deputy Collector of Nainital, has been reassigned as the Municipal Commissioner of the Municipal Corporation of Haldwani.

These strategic transfers are expected to streamline the functioning of key departments and enhance the governance structure within Uttarakhand.
